The superb musicians of the Charlottesville Chamber Music Festival are known for their fresh, exciting performances. In this fourth concert of the series, Finnish violinist Pekka Kuusisto, who wowed Festival audiences in 2006 and 2007, and Scottish pianist Alasdair Beatson bring a northern sensibility to the music of Shostakovich and Sibelius. Violist Nicholas Cords, who tours the world with Yo-Yo Ma’s Silk Road Ensemble, and festival founders violinist Timothy Summers and cellist Raphael Bell round out the ensemble.
